RESEARCH INTERESTS AND EXPERIENCE<br />

Geology <strong>of</strong> Convergent Pl<strong>at</strong>e Margins and Alaskan Tectonics: Investig<strong>at</strong>ion <strong>of</strong> structural<br />

processes in convergent pl<strong>at</strong>e margins centered largely on multidisciplinary studies in southern<br />

Alaska. Particular interest in the role <strong>of</strong> ridge subduction in forearc evolution (near trench<br />

plutonism and high-T metamorphism in forearcs), and the role <strong>of</strong> transpression in the structural<br />

evolution <strong>of</strong> forearcs. Recent work has extended these studies to interactions between erosion<br />

and tectonics. Studies have included geologic mapping; structural studies; petrologic studies;<br />

and geochronology as well as theoretical studies <strong>of</strong> the thermal/mechanical evolution <strong>of</strong><br />

meg<strong>at</strong>hrusts and mechanical models <strong>of</strong> convergent systems.<br />

Cordilleran Extensional/transtensional terranes: Role <strong>of</strong> magm<strong>at</strong>ic intrusion in the structural<br />

evolution <strong>of</strong> extensional systems; importance <strong>of</strong> extension in the Mesozoic <strong>of</strong> the northern<br />

Cordillera, and role <strong>of</strong> transtension in Neogene extensional systems <strong>of</strong> the southern Cordillera.<br />

Studies have included work in southern Idaho and southern Alaska as well as ongoing studies <strong>of</strong><br />

Neogene transtensional systems in De<strong>at</strong>h Valley, California<br />

Fold-Thrust Belt Systems: Importance <strong>of</strong> seismogenic mechanisms in the form<strong>at</strong>ion <strong>of</strong> faultrel<strong>at</strong>ed<br />

folds. Work has include M.S. thesis work and studies <strong>of</strong> an active fold and thrust belt,<br />

Soviet central Asia. More recent work has centered on active thrust systems both on and<br />

<strong>of</strong>fshore in southern Alaska<br />

Fault Zone studies and earthquake hazard studies: Interests in the role <strong>of</strong> seismogenic processes<br />

in the development <strong>of</strong> fault-rocks and applic<strong>at</strong>ion <strong>of</strong> kinem<strong>at</strong>ic analysis techniques to complex<br />

fault arrays within fault zones. Past work on earthquake hazards along the Was<strong>at</strong>ch Front, Utah<br />
